Field by field
12 material differences · 4 fields identical or within 5%, which is not counted as material
| Field | 8180 a | 8400 | Gap |
|---|---|---|---|
| Engine | |||
| Engine power, claimed claimed | 158.0 hp | 138.1 hp | +14% 8180 a |
| Engine declared | Steyr WD 612.96 | Valmet 620 DS | differs |
| Displacement declared | 6.60 L | 6.60 L | — |
| Maximum torque declared | 466 lb·ft · 632 N·m | 384 lb·ft · 520 N·m | +22% 8180 a |
| Transmission | |||
| Top speed declared | 18.6–24.9 mph · 30–40 km/h | 18.6–24.9 mph · 30–40 km/h | — |
| Clutch declared | — | Pedal operated dry Fichtel & Sachs single plate clutch | — |
| Hydraulics & hitch | |||
| Pump flow declared | 13.8 gpm · 52.4 L/min | 19.3 gpm · 73.2 L/min | +40% 8400 |
| Pressure declared | 3,553 psi · 245 bar | 2,031–2,248 psi · 140–155 bar | differs |
| Three-point lift at ends declared | 14,595 lb · 6,620 kg | 15,576 lb · 7,065 kg | +7% 8400 |
| Rear PTO speeds declared | 1000 rpm | 540/1000 rpm | differs |
| Weight & dimensions | |||
| Unladen weight declared | 13,254 lb · 6,012 kg | 11,111 lb · 5,040 kg | +19% 8180 a |
| Maximum permissible mass declared | 18,739 lb · 8,500 kg | 19,842 lb · 9,000 kg | +6% 8400 |
| Wheelbase declared | 106.3 in · 2,700 mm | 100.7 in · 2,558 mm | +6% 8180 a |
| Length declared | 201.8 in · 5,125 mm | 190.7 in · 4,844 mm | +6% 8180 a |
| Width declared | 97.2 in · 2,470 mm | 90.5 in · 2,298 mm | +7% 8180 a |
| Height declared | 113.4 in · 2,880 mm | 109.8 in · 2,790 mm | — |
| Ground clearance declared | 19.9 in · 505 mm | 20.1 in · 510 mm | — |
| Turning radius, braked declared | 16.3 ft · 4.97 m | — | — |
| Fuel tank declared | 253.6 qt · 240.0 L | 174.4 qt · 165.0 L | +45% 8180 a |
